Transaction cc1d2686655419751c419a363081f9c2f1606715cd390d4bf49379fcbe9535ff
1 Input
1 Output
-
cc1d2686655419751c419a363081f9c2f1606715cd390d4bf49379fcbe9535ff:0
- value
- 2484650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50fe1dfdc394d5b3a1550c531816e9c97f918a1d OP_EQUAL
- address
- 395GQG1MGePgLvwp7MCKHycXAFueNPKzFm